Transaction 224405fc1ee3aebbb496be5e9c2c24faaf620d4d8cdc54fe6e2e9552f1371bf7

2 Input
1 Outputs
  • 224405fc1ee3aebbb496be5e9c2c24faaf620d4d8cdc54fe6e2e9552f1371bf7:0
  • value  898797
    address  32EhtxRXMBhFEEGQbioc4Z2bJuwQtF7MEK